Armstrong leads at Sunnehanna Senior
BY ERIC MILLINDER sports@tribdem.com

JOHNSTOWN — A field of 74 players representing 19 states and the District of Columbia teed off at Sunnehanna Country Club on Tuesday in the opening round of the Sunnehanna Senior Invitational.

The Sunnehanna Invitational features some of the nation’s premier senior amateur golfers and is touted as one of the “majors of senior amateur golf” by amateurgolf.com.

The tournament format is 54-hole stroke play with contestants split into two divisions – Senior (ages 50-64) and Super Senior (age 65 & over).

John Armstrong of Frostburg, Md. holds a one-shot lead in the senior division after carding a 2-under 68 in the opening round.

Armstrong, ranked 19th nationally in Golfweek Magazine’s latest report, got off to a slow start by bogeying three of his first four holes, but rallied with four birdies late in the round (Nos. 14, 15, 16, 18) for a back-nine total of 31.

Larry Daniels of Seattle, Wash. was the only other player to break par and trails Armstrong by one stroke after posting a 69.

ABOUT THE Sunnehanna Senior

54-holes stroke play with Mid-Master (ages 40-54), Senior (ages 55+), super senior (65+) and legends (70+) divisions. Played on a classic A.W. Tillinghast design.
